Hammel Picks Up Second Weekly Honor

Dec. 1, 2014

LAS VEGAS (UNLVRebels.com) - UNLV's Bree Hammel was chosen the Mountain West Women's Volleyball Player of the Week for matches played Nov. 24-26, 2014. It's the second MW weekly honor for Hammel this season.

The Las Vegas native capped the Rebels' stellar season with 17 kills in a 3-1 victory over the San Diego State Aztecs last Tuesday. Hammel attempted a total of 33 swings and committed no errors en route to a match-best .515 hitting efficiency. She had a minimum of four kills in the three sets - first, third and fourth - that the Scarlet & Gray won in the contest, including six in the third frame.

On the defensive side of the net, she led all players with seven total blocks (one). She recorded one of the team's two solo blocks and was involved in six of its nine assisted blocks.

Hammel earned her first MW weekly honor on Nov. 10, and in turn became the first Rebel since Lauren Miramontes to garner multiple nods in one season since 2007. In fact, Miramontes was MW Player of the Week on four occasions in '07.
